If you mean "destroyer" in PES, it is impossible, cause playstyles, even if you assign them through edit mode to false positions, are only activatef in specific positions.The aggression one and tight dribbling one make sense, as for the others the question is: to what degree will human and CPU players will be able to exploit these? It all comes down at how the game will balance out these boost with other abilities (speed, dribbling, physical contact, body control, etc.)
Like someone mentioned over at the forums, if you assign "The destroyer" playstyle to a CF, he will automatically be a master at tackles...hope this is not a similar case.
